The Buzz around Green Coffee Bean Extract
Green coffee bean extract is derived from unroasted coffee beans. Roasting coffee beans is known to reduce the levels of a chemical compound called chlorogenic acid, which is believed to have various health benefits. As a result, green coffee bean extract has gained popularity as a weight loss supplement due to its purported ability to boost metabolism and aid in fat burning.
Green coffee bean extract contains caffeine, a stimulant that can speed up the central nervous system. It is this caffeine content that can potentially lead to heart palpitations and other related side effects. The question remains: is consuming green coffee bean extract safe for individuals, especially those with underlying heart conditions?
Understanding Heart Palpitations
Before we explore whether green coffee bean extract can cause heart palpitations, let’s understand what heart palpitations actually are. Heart palpitations are sensations that make you feel like your heart is racing, pounding, fluttering, or skipping beats. While often harmless, heart palpitations can sometimes indicate an underlying heart condition or be triggered by external factors, such as caffeine consumption.
The Role of Caffeine in Heart Palpitations
Caffeine is a well-known stimulant that affects the nervous system, leading to increased alertness and energy. When consumed in moderate amounts, caffeine can be tolerated by most individuals without any adverse effects on the heart. However, excessive consumption of caffeine, such as from energy drinks or strong coffee, can cause heart palpitations in sensitive individuals.
Green Coffee Bean Extract and Caffeine Content
Green coffee bean extract contains varying amounts of caffeine, depending on the brand and preparation method. It is important to note that the exact caffeine content in green coffee bean extract is not regulated, and different brands may have significantly different caffeine levels.
It is recommended to check the caffeine content on the label before purchasing any green coffee bean extract supplement. If you are sensitive to caffeine or have a pre-existing heart condition, it is advisable to consult with a healthcare professional before incorporating green coffee bean extract into your routine.
Research on Green Coffee Bean Extract and Heart Palpitations
Limited research has been conducted specifically on the relationship between green coffee bean extract and heart palpitations. Most studies on green coffee bean extract focus on its weight loss potential and overall safety. However, it is essential to consider the possible side effects, including heart palpitations, when consuming any supplement or medication.
Case Studies and Anecdotal Evidence
While scientific studies may be lacking, there have been several case studies and anecdotal reports suggesting a potential link between green coffee bean extract and heart palpitations. These reports have primarily revolved around individuals who consumed large amounts of green coffee bean extract or took it in combination with other stimulants.
It is crucial to approach such reports with caution, as they may not account for other factors that could contribute to heart palpitations, such as underlying health conditions or concurrent medication usage. Nonetheless, these reports emphasize the need for further research on the topic.

Minimizing the Risks
If you have decided to try green coffee bean extract as a weight loss supplement but are concerned about heart palpitations, there are several precautions you can take to minimize the risks.
Choose a Reputable Brand
When purchasing green coffee bean extract, opt for a reputable brand that clearly states the caffeine content on the label. This will give you a better idea of how much caffeine you are consuming and allow you to make an informed decision based on your sensitivity to the stimulant.
Start with a Low Dosage
To gauge your body’s reaction to green coffee bean extract, start with a low dosage and gradually increase it if necessary. This will allow you to monitor any potential side effects, including heart palpitations, and make adjustments accordingly.
Monitor Your Body’s Response
Keep a close eye on your body’s response when consuming green coffee bean extract. If you experience any abnormal heart rhythms, chest discomfort, or other symptoms, discontinue use and consult a healthcare professional.
Seek Medical Advice
If you have a pre-existing heart condition or are currently taking medication, it is advisable to consult with a healthcare professional before incorporating green coffee bean extract into your routine. They will be able to provide personalized advice and assess any potential interactions or risks.
